Islamic banking has enormous potential considering that Indonesia has the largest Muslim population in the world. The current performance measurement system for Islamic banks is still financial and non-financial, and there is an imbalance in the actual value of the company because it views financial and non-financial measurements as two important things that are not correlated. A comprehensive performance measurement system is urgently needed considering that Islamic banks must be able to follow market developments, such as the Balanced Scorecard. The aim of this research is to analyze the influence of the financial, customer, internal business, learning, and growth perspectives. Analyze which perspective is the most dominant in influencing the management performance of Islamic Banks. The results of the current research are Islamic banks in the growth stage towards the sustainability stage because they are supported by the application of goal-setting theory. Increasing employee performance satisfaction can be achieved by implementing an optimal system of leadership, motivation, and work spirit. This can be shown by the success of Islamic Banks in getting several awards from the business media.

A company making palm olein find the results of the productionprocess has some variation of the characteristics of the oil, which is a variation ofcolors, smells, acid number and moisture content. Variations occur due to theheating temperature in the engine Slurry Tank, spiral heat exchange machines anddeodorize machine that changed the conditions required. This resulted in financiallosses for the company. The research was conducted by examining thecharacteristics of the oil, which aims to get real-time comparison of thecharacteristics and expectations of the value characteristics of color, odor, acidnumber and moisture content. Furthermore, the interviews and the cost of losscalculation using the Taguchi Quality Loss Function to improve the characteristicsof the product which is not according to specifications. Research shows loss costper color characteristics of 0.099%, the characteristic odor of 0.077%, thecharacteristics of acid number of 0.1% and the characteristics of the water contentof 0.0002%. While the total cost of loss to Rp 269 319 600 / year. If doneimprovement of production processes, then the resulting cost reductionsamounting to 18.65% or USD 50.2524 million / year. The losses reached 18.65%showed losses during the company is quite large, so it is necessary improvementof the production process to minimize lost production costs.Keywords: Cooking Palm Oil, Taguchi Quality Loss Function, ProductCharacteristics, Production Cost

Risk is a factor that hinders supply chain operations that cannot be avoided but can be minimized or eliminated by carrying out appropriate risk management. This research was conducted at a cosmetic factory with a make-to-order business system. The purpose of this research is to identify the various risks that occur, analyze the sources of risk and create mitigation strategies. The method used in this research is the House of Risk Model to identify and determine the priority of the handling strategy. There are 7 risks that become a priority for mitigation, namely sudden demand, increased demand, dependence on one supplier, supplier lead time too long, delays in delivery schedules, inappropriate alternative supplier selection, and delays in the purchasing process. In this case, the planning and sourcing processes must be improved.

Multi-project management are a huge challenge in organizations project management. In order to improve the success of multi-project practice, organizations are begun to considering to implement Project Management Office (PMO) inside their organization structure as a single structure that focused on managing project portfolio inside organization. PMO is a type of business-oriented organizational structure that supports the enterprises business strategy, development and describes the rationale of how a project-portfolio management organization shold be. The major challenge in this qualitative research is to identify which variables that proposed PMO department have to take concern of and formulize a relevant PMO model, scope and project management process to its organization. Literature reviews enrich that the ideal PMO should have able to integrate organizations project portfolio, standardize project management methods, providing tools, managing continuous improvement and designing effective communication system. As results, proposed PMO department will be adopting controlling model, have strategic, tactic and operation scope with their own maturity level based on PMO maturity cube and a new proposed project management process, involving entire stakeholders within project environment.
